Course Details

Nursing Informatics Strategy Development: This unit covers the fundamentals of creating an effective nursing informatics strategy, including the identification of key stakeholders, evaluation of existing systems, and setting goals and objectives.
Healthcare Information Systems: Students will learn about various healthcare information systems, including electronic health records (EHRs), clinical decision support systems (CDSSs), and picture archiving and communication systems (PACS), and their impact on nursing informatics.
Data Analytics in Nursing: This unit focuses on the use of data analytics in nursing, including data collection, management, and interpretation, to improve patient outcomes and inform decision-making.
Change Management in Nursing Informatics: Students will learn about the principles of change management and how to implement and manage change in nursing informatics successfully.
Cybersecurity in Healthcare: This unit covers the importance of cybersecurity in healthcare, including best practices for protecting sensitive patient data and preventing cyber attacks.
Interoperability and Standards in Healthcare: Students will learn about the importance of interoperability and standards in healthcare, including the role of Health Level Seven (HL7) and Fast Healthcare Interoperability Resources (FHIR) standards in facilitating data exchange between systems.
Project Management in Nursing Informatics: This unit covers the principles of project management, including project planning, execution, monitoring, and control, and their application in nursing informatics.
Leadership and Management in Nursing Informatics: Students will learn about leadership and management principles in nursing informatics, including the development of a vision, strategic planning, and team building.
